If a person is getting outpatient detoxification they must go to the center helping them through detoxification daily or at minimum five days a week in most cases. Outpatient detoxification services are either delivered in the evening or daytime, which makes it perfect for someone who needs to maintain a normal work or school routine. Certain facilities may offer options to get treatment in a choice of normal outpatient or outpatient day treatment, to improve detox services and help prevent a relapse.
An average time clients participate in outpatient detox is approximately 7 days. Some programs use medically assisted detoxification methods while others offer medication free detox treatement. There are times when meds are needed to prevent life threatening withdrawal symptoms, as is the case with alcohol and benzodiazepine medications where seizures are sometimes a problem. Otherwise, staff at the program help individuals manage their emotional, psychological, and physical symptoms of withdrawal and cravings until they are detoxed and stabilized.
While outpatient detoxification in Forestburg is more adaptable for apparent reasons, a very serious drawback is that individuals are at a greater risk of relapse due to the access they maintain to drugs and alcohol. Ideally, clients will then go into a full rehabilitation facility to address the causes of their addiction once outpatient or inpatient detoxification is finished.
